  • Patent number: 9989094
    Abstract: A wheel bearing apparatus has an outer member, an inner member, and double row rolling elements contained between the outer raceway surfaces and inner raceway surfaces of the outer member and the inner member. A cup-shaped steel protective cover is mounted on the inner-side end of the outer member. The cover fitting portion has a cylindrical portion, a radially reduced portion and an elastic member. The elastic member has an annular projection and a contact lip. When the protective cover is fit into the outer member, the annular projection closely contacts with the fitting surface while elastically deforming and the contact lip elastically contacts the inner-side end of the outer member.

  • Patent number: 9897803
    Abstract: Provided is a zoom lens having a wide angle of field, a high zoom ratio, and high optical performance over the entire zoom range, and being small in size and lightweight. The zoom lens includes, in order from an object side to an image side: a first positive lens unit; a second negative lens unit; a third positive lens unit; a fourth positive lens unit; and at least one rear lens unit, in which: the first lens unit is configured not to move for zooming; the second lens unit, the third lens unit, and the fourth lens unit are configured to move while changing an interval between each pair of adjacent lens units during zooming; and the third lens unit (U3) is configured to move from the object side toward the image side during focusing from an object at infinity to an object at close distance.
